Maxim Integrated MAX16977SAUE/V+T Automotive Step-Down Converter
The MAX16977SAUE/V+T from Maxim Integrated is a high-performance automotive step-down converter designed for power supply applications that demand high efficiency and reliability. This advanced switching regulator is specifically engineered to meet the rigorous standards of automotive power systems, providing a compact and efficient solution for powering various electronic components within a vehicle.
The device operates over a wide input voltage range of 3.5V to 36V, making it suitable for use in environments with wide voltage fluctuations, such as those encountered in automotive battery systems. This flexibility allows the MAX16977SAUE/V+T to maintain stable operation during cold crank and load dump scenarios, ensuring continuous power delivery to critical automotive subsystems.
With its integrated high-side switch, the MAX16977SAUE/V+T offers a high switching frequency that can be programmed or synchronized between 200kHz to 2.2MHz. This feature allows designers to optimize the size of external components, such as inductors and capacitors, resulting in a compact power supply design that saves valuable space on the PCB.
The device also boasts excellent thermal performance due to its thermally enhanced 16-pin TSSOP-EP package, which aids in the dissipation of heat and enhances the overall reliability of the system under varying operating conditions. Furthermore, the MAX16977SAUE/V+T includes a range of protection features such as overcurrent protection, overvoltage protection, and thermal shutdown, which safeguard the power supply and the load from potential damage.
For ease of integration, the MAX16977SAUE/V+T supports adjustable output voltage, allowing designers to tailor the output to meet the specific needs of their application. Additionally, the converter's low quiescent current contributes to energy savings, making it an ideal choice for applications that require a low-power standby mode.
